(self, size=None)
| 258 | return b"".join(ret) |
| 259 | |
| 260 | def readlines(self, size=None): |
| 261 | ret = [] |
| 262 | data = self.read() |
| 263 | while data: |
| 264 | pos = data.find(b"\n") |
| 265 | if pos < 0: |
| 266 | ret.append(data) |
| 267 | data = b"" |
| 268 | else: |
| 269 | line, data = data[:pos + 1], data[pos + 1:] |
| 270 | ret.append(line) |
| 271 | return ret |
no test coverage detected